English : HETEROSIS AND INBREEDING DEPRESSION IN SESAME
Arabic : قوة الهجين والتربية الداخلية فى السمسم
Abstract The aim of this investigation was to study combining ability and gene action for seed yield and their components in sesame. A diallel cross, without reciprocals, among six parents was done in 2000 season. Results indicated positive and significant heterobeltiosis in all characters, except height of the first capsule. Additive as well as non-additive gene actions were importnt to control the expression of all the studied characters. The GCA was greater than that of the SCA for all studied characters except capsule length and seed index. The line 178 seems to be a good combiner for most characters. Three crosses (P2 x P5, P3 x P5 and P4 x P6) showed significant effect for most of the desired characters including yield. The dominance genetic variance (H1) was more important than the additive gentic variance for plant height, height of first capsule, length of fruiting zone, number of capsules/plant and seed yield/plant in both F1 and F2. generations. Moreover, plant height, some yield component characters and seed yield/plant exhibited over-dominance in both generations. Although (h2b) was high for all characters, narrow sense heritability (h2n) was low or moderate when both were averaged over F1 and F2 generations.
